Concepts from Future Past: 1958 Plymouth Tornado

Concepts from Future Past: 1958 Plymouth Tornado
The Plymouth Tornado was a concept car created on a 1958 Plymouth Fury and reflects the era’s look forward to the jet age. The car was first displayed at auto shows in 1958 and was showm alongside a Redstone missile, emphasizing the car’s space-age design.…

Concepts from Future Past: 1960 Plymouth XNR

Concepts from Future Past: 1960 Plymouth XNR
Chrysler’s lead designer Virgil Exner was responsible for many wonderful concept cars from Plymouth, including this radical asymmetrical concept car from 1960, the Plymouth XNR. The car was built as a two-seater but had a huge headrest/tail fin behind the driver’s seat reminiscent of the Jaguar racing cars of the day and was better suited to a single occupant.…
